Idiocracy
Idiocracy is a 2006 film depicting Joe Bauers and Rita’s awakening five centuries after a government experiment in a future United States. The narrative portrays a society characterized by widespread anti-intellectualism following the subjects' prolonged hibernation. The movie features an ensemble cast including Luke Wilson and Maya Rudolph.

The Animatrix
The Animatrix is a series of animated short films released in 2003 that expands upon the world established by *The Matrix*. Nine segments present interconnected stories detailing events leading up to and during the film’s narrative. These shorts explore themes of artificial intelligence, rebellion, and simulated reality.
